Bird Control Methods
Bird netting
The ultimate solution to exclude birds. Once fitted a 1 year guarantee is provided. We can also offer a maintenance contract to ensure peace of mind for the years to follow. Access zips can be inserted to allow access for maintenance.
-
Bird spikes
A favourite for preventing birds from accessing popular roosting sites such as roof drainage hoppers, alarm housings, etc.
-
Bird Wire
Correctly positioned bird wire prevents birds congregating on window ledges or along the edges of flat roofs.
-
Bird Scarer
Bird scarers encourage birds to go elsewhere by using audible or ultrasonic emisions. A large range of scarers are available to cater for various situations.
-
Pneubird
Pneubird is a unique system that provides a tailored and environmentally friendly solution to eliminate bird problems on all types of buildings and other structures. It is an effective bird scarer that when triggered creates noise and movement from an air charged flapper that initiates panic in the target species - especially designed for seagulls, starlings & pigeons.
. -
Weldmesh
A long lasting heavy duty approach to prevent feral birds from accessing heavy pressure areas that may be at risk from damage.
-
Wire Netting
Wire netting in various sizes can be used as an alternative to nylon netting or weldmesh in areas of high pigeon pressure.
-
Parallel Wire
Used mainly for seagull control. Wire is installed in parallel lines to act as an excellent aid in preventing gulls from landing and nesting in particular areas.
-
Bird Coils
An alternative to spiking and bird wire. The coils are equally effective and perhaps more visually acceptable. Again, used to discourage birds from using that area.
-
Bird Gel
Bird repellent gel can be used with the previous methods in certain instances as a stand alone prevention. Its use is controlled and has strict guidelines to prevent any possible negative effects to birds.
-
Bird Spiders
As illustrated, an excellent portable counter measure which is also often used on static items.
-
Electrical Track Systems
Avishock Electrical Bird Management System deters birds from loafing, roosting or nesting on ledges with a harmless but disconcerting electric shock in just the same way electric fencing manages farm livestock. Proven not to harm birds.
